Transaction e42e48b80ea26c001548bd5f60bedd791e62e3879128ef45a503d820ae07c71e

1 Input
1 Outputs
  • e42e48b80ea26c001548bd5f60bedd791e62e3879128ef45a503d820ae07c71e:0
  • value  2817667
    address  3KrEgJ6aP6VBNjLaJAt3YZjd52DrD9FPGw